Revolutionize Your Home's Energy Efficiency with Thermal Overcoating

Construction workers applying thermal overcoating at building site.

Understanding Thermal Overcoating: A Key to Sustainable Home Renovation

Thermal overcoating is an innovative solution that transforms the performance and durability of existing home envelopes. This method involves wrapping an existing building with a continuous blanket of high-performance insulation, effectively eliminating thermal bridging and moving the dew point outside of the structural wall. As a homeowner in London, understanding the benefits of thermal overcoating could significantly enhance the energy efficiency of your 1970s bungalow or older stick-frame home.

The Science Behind Thermal Overcoating

At its core, the effectiveness of thermal overcoating hinges on the concept of the dew point, which is the temperature at which moisture in the air condenses into liquid. In traditional wall assemblies, such as those with fiberglass batts, the dew point often occurs within the wall cavity, leading to condensation, mold, and decay. Thermal overcoating strategically shifts the dew point into the new insulation layer, ensuring that the wall cavity remains dry, and protecting the wood structure from moisture damage indefinitely.

Meeting Energy Efficiency Standards

For homes situated in colder climates, following insulation best practices is crucial. The “two-thirds rule” stipulates that the exterior insulation's R-value must be sufficiently high to keep the interior sheathing above the condensing temperature. For instance, if you have R-12 insulation in a 2x4 wall, it’s recommended to add at least R-10 to R-15 of exterior insulation.

This not only prevents condensation but also significantly reduces heating costs, making your home more energy efficient. This is particularly vital in the London area, where energy costs can significantly impact your living expenses, especially during winter months.

The Role of Advanced Thermal Coatings

Along with thermal overcoating, advanced thermal coatings like ThermaCote and HPC Coatings provide additional benefits. These ceramic-based coatings reflect heat, reduce energy consumption, and enhance the durability of structures against severe weather conditions. ThermaCote, for example, showcases a significant reduction in wall heat loss by 41% and energy consumption by up to 35% in various climates.

Unlock the $100 Per Window Rebate in Ontario: A Detailed Guide

Update Unlocking Ontario's $100 Per Window Rebate: Everything You Need to KnowFor homeowners in London looking to enhance their property’s energy efficiency, the Ontario government presents a valuable opportunity: the $100 per window rebate. While the prospect of insulated, high-performance windows is enticing, navigating the application process can be fraught with difficulties. This article serves as your comprehensive guide to obtaining the maximum financial incentive available for window upgrades in Ontario.Understanding Ontario's Window Rebate LandscapeThe path to securing rebates has changed significantly over recent years. Previously popular programs like the Canada Greener Homes Grant have closed, making room for new initiatives that reflect a shift in focus. Current rebates favor extensive building renovations over standalone upgrades, encouraging homeowners to bundle window replacements with other energy-saving improvements, such as enhanced insulation and energy-efficient doors.The Home Renovation Savings Program: Your Key to SuccessThe main rebate option available to residents is the Home Renovation Savings Program (HRSP). This collaborative initiative between Save on Energy, Enbridge Gas, and the provincial government is designed to return cash directly to homeowners who upgrade to high-performance building components. Notably, those replacing windows and glass doors can receive a straightforward $100 rebate per installation. Yet, the rebate's true value can be magnified by integrating other energy-saving modifications.How to Apply for the Rebate: A Step-by-Step GuideApplying for the rebate doesn’t have to be overwhelming. Here's a simplified process to ensure you’re maximally prepared:Research Eligible Windows: Ensure your chosen products meet the program's energy efficiency specifications.Document Your Current Windows: Take pictures and gather any necessary information regarding your existing windows.Calculate Project Costs: Understand total project costs to assess potential rebates.Complete the Application: Fill out the necessary forms, provide documentation, and ensure your submission is complete.Schedule an Inspection: If required, have your windows inspected by a qualified professional.By reducing friction in the application process, you can maximize the rebate's potential benefits while elevating your home's energy efficiency.Choosing the Right High-Performance Windows: A Crucial DecisionInvesting in high-performance windows is a critical step towards achieving significant energy savings. Various materials such as fiberglass, PVC, and hybrid options each come with unique benefits. Homeowners should consider factors such as thermal performance, durability, and cost-effectiveness when making their selection. Researching local suppliers who offer windows meeting HRSP requirements can streamline the purchasing process further.The Future of Energy Efficiency Rebates in OntarioLooking ahead, it is important to remain abreast of evolving energy efficiency programs in Ontario. Unlocking Energy Efficiency: Why Building-Integrated Photovoltaics Are Essential for Homeowners

Update Understanding Building-Integrated Photovoltaics: The New Wave of Residential Solar As the demand for sustainable building practices grows, homeowners are increasingly drawn to building-integrated photovoltaics (BIPV). This innovative technology transforms the traditional concept of solar energy systems by seamlessly incorporating solar functionality within a building's materials, particularly roofing. Unlike conventional solar panels that are added to existing structures, BIPV systems—such as solar shingles—are integrated into the actual design of the roof, allowing for cleaner aesthetics and functionality. Why BIPV is Revolutionizing Solar Energy The shift towards BIPV research and development has been significant. No longer just an add-on, solar materials now serve dual purposes in residential architecture: they protect and generate energy. The solar shingles, for example, blend with the roofline, maintaining a visually appealing design that does not detract from the home’s overall aesthetics. This evolution is particularly beneficial for homeowners concerned about the traditional bulky appearance of solar panels. Durability and Maintenance of Solar Roofs One question that frequently arises is the durability of BIPV systems compared to traditional roofing materials. Homeowners can rest assured knowing that modern solar shingles are designed to withstand the elements. Most options offer a lifespan comparable to, or sometimes exceeding, that of standard roofing materials. Furthermore, maintenance is simplified because the rooftop's integrated design eliminates the need for cumbersome panel arrangements, making repairs more straightforward if any damage occurs. Cost and Return on Investment: Assessing the Financial Viability While the initial investment in BIPV systems can be higher than traditional solar panels, the integration of these systems into building materials can yield significant long-term savings. Homeowners can expect to see a return on their investment through reduced energy bills, potentially increased property values, and possible government incentives. Understanding the specifics of these programs—especially in areas like London where eco-friendly initiatives are encouraged—is essential. Prospective purchasers should conduct thorough research into available grants or tax credits that can lower upfront costs, as many local programs exist to promote renewable energy adoption. Real-World Applications: Case Studies from the London Area A survey of recent installations in London shows a significant uptake of BIPV technologies in modern home renovations. For instance, several new developments feature roofs equipped with solar tiles, maximizing both energy production and aesthetic appeal. Homeowners are finding that they can create energy-producing homes without sacrificing the visual integrity of their properties. These installations serve as practical examples for others considering a switch to integrated systems. Challenges and Considerations When Choosing BIPV Despite the advantages, BIPV systems also come with unique challenges. Homeowners must consider installation complexities, which might require specialized skills that differ from traditional roofing. It’s crucial to hire contractors experienced in BIPV installations to ensure performance and reliability. Additionally, understanding local building codes and regulations surrounding renewable energy systems in the London area adds another layer to the decision-making process.
